Какое хранилище поддерживает Nosql

Опубликовано: 2022-11-28

Базы данных NoSQL поддерживают множество различных типов механизмов хранения . Наиболее популярными механизмами хранения являются: 1. B-деревья: B-деревья являются наиболее распространенным типом механизма хранения, используемым в базах данных NoSQL. B-деревья используются для хранения данных в иерархической структуре. 2. LSM-деревья: LSM-деревья — это тип механизма хранения, который используется для хранения данных в лог-структурированном виде. LSM-деревья часто используются для данных, которые часто обновляются или удаляются. 3. Хеш-таблицы. Хеш-таблицы — это тип механизма хранения, который используется для хранения данных в формате ключ-значение. Хеш-таблицы часто используются для данных, к которым часто обращаются. 4. Файлы кучи. Файлы кучи — это тип механизма хранения, который используется для хранения данных в неупорядоченном формате. Файлы кучи часто используются для данных, к которым редко обращаются.

Данные BLOB хранятся в базе данных NoSQL NoSQL . Это похоже на использование файловой системы или FileStream в SQL Server с точки зрения его преимуществ. Мы используем двухфазную фиксацию для написания приложений. Чтобы сохранить BLOB, начните с нажатия клавиши сохранения.

Каковы недостатки баз данных NoSQL? Одним из наиболее заметных недостатков баз данных NoSQL является то, что они не поддерживают транзакции ACID (атомарность, согласованность, изоляция, надежность) для нескольких документов. Атомарность одной записи приемлема в различных приложениях на основе надлежащего дизайна схемы.

Какой тип данных поддерживает Nosql?

Типы значений, которые можно использовать, включают, среди прочего, строки, числа, логические значения, массивы и объекты. База данных «ключ-значение» — это более простая база данных, в которой каждый элемент содержит список ключей и значений. Данные можно хранить в массиве с широким столбцом, загружая таблицы, строки и динамические столбцы.

Другими словами, это означает, что база данных может расти в соответствии с потребностями системы. В среде репликации данные хранятся на нескольких узлах, что позволяет восстанавливать их в случае сбоя одного узла. Существует также гибкость структуры данных, которая позволяет собирать и хранить широкий спектр типов данных без необходимости создания пользовательского кода. Ряд преимуществ баз данных NoSQL, помимо простоты использования, сделали их все более популярными. Поскольку они быстрее и масштабируемее, системы, которые они поддерживают, могут быть динамичными и быстро реагирующими. Кроме того, их обработка ошибок упрощает восстановление данных, позволяя более эффективно справляться с ошибками. База данных NoSQL, как и любая другая база данных, имеет ряд преимуществ, с которыми не может сравниться традиционная база данных . Если вам нужна система, способная обрабатывать большие объемы данных, базы данных NoSQL — отличный вариант.

Что такое база данных Nosql и ее типы?

Существует четыре типа баз данных NoSQL: хранилища ключей и значений (KV), хранилища документов, хранилища данных семейства столбцов и графовые базы данных.

Базы данных Nosql: плюсы и минусы

Каковы плюсы и минусы NoSQL? Краткое объяснение плюсов и минусов abr Нереляционная: нереляционная концепция. Базы данных NoSQL, в отличие от реляционных баз данных, не полагаются на модель базы данных для хранения данных и не требуют, чтобы пользователи запрашивали данные так же, как это делают традиционные базы данных. Когда используются базы данных NoSQL, они способны обрабатывать большие наборы данных. Базы данных NoSQL могут быть разработаны для удовлетворения потребностей любого приложения различными способами. Производительность базы данных: базы данных NoSQL обычно известны своей высокой производительностью. Стоимость баз данных NoSQL ниже, чем у традиционных баз данных. Это не очень хорошее решение. Ограничения управления данными: поскольку базы данных NoSQL не используют традиционную модель базы данных, они не обладают теми же возможностями, что и базы данных с этой моделью. Схема базы данных: базы данных NoSQL не имеют индекса, что затрудняет управление данными. Может быть сложно найти базу данных NoSQL, адаптированную к вашим конкретным потребностям, из-за отсутствия стандарта.

Поддерживает ли Nosql большие данные?

Для предприятий, уделяющих больше внимания большим данным, NoSQL является отличным выбором благодаря его способности быстро и эффективно обрабатывать и анализировать огромные объемы разнообразных и неструктурированных данных. Базы данных NoSQL не регулируются фиксированной моделью схемы, как реляционные базы данных.

Хранилище данных: идеальная база данных для больших данных

Хранилище данных — идеальный инструмент для анализа больших объемов данных. Это автоматическая база данных, которая обрабатывает сегментирование и репликацию, а также автоматически масштабируется для обработки нагрузки вашего приложения.


Является ли хранилище файлов базой данных Nosql?

Является ли хранилище файлов базой данных Nosql?
Изображение: https://medium.com

Хранилище файлов не является традиционной базой данных nosql , поскольку оно использует файловую систему для хранения данных, а не базу данных для хранения данных. Хранилище файлов — это способ хранения данных, которые не структурированы в традиционной базе данных.

Базы данных Nosql: преимущества и недостатки

Базы данных NoSQL имеют ряд преимуществ перед реляционными базами данных. Их масштаб выше, потому что они не требуют схемы, более доступны и их легче программировать. Они также популярны с точки зрения анализа данных и приложений для работы с большими данными.
У баз данных NoSQL есть некоторые недостатки в дополнение к их преимуществам. Кроме того, они не включают в себя все функции реляционной базы данных, такие как совместимость с ACID. Их может быть сложнее изучить и использовать, кроме того, их сложнее изучить и использовать.
Тем не менее базы данных NoSQL продолжают набирать популярность и приобретают все большее значение в мире данных. Таким образом, вы должны знать об их сильных и слабых сторонах, чтобы принять наилучшее решение для вашего приложения.

Типы баз данных Nosql

Существует много типов баз данных NoSQL, каждый из которых имеет свои сильные и слабые стороны. Наиболее популярными типами являются MongoDB, Cassandra и Redis.

Примеры Nosql

Существует множество примеров баз данных NoSQL, включая MongoDB, Apache Cassandra, Couchbase и Redis. Эти базы данных часто используются для крупномасштабного хранения и анализа данных, поскольку они более масштабируемы и гибки, чем традиционные реляционные базы данных .

Для больших распределенных хранилищ данных требуются узкоспециализированные базы данных NoSQL для хранения больших объемов данных. NoSQL — хороший выбор для больших данных, веб-приложений в режиме реального времени, клиентов 360, онлайн-покупок, онлайн-игр, Интернета вещей, социальных сетей и онлайн-рекламных приложений, поскольку он может обрабатывать данные такого типа. В системе управления реляционными базами данных (RDBMS) данные упорядочиваются в таблицах. Таблица за таблицей хранит информацию об определенном типе данных. Вместо организации данных в базу данных базы данных NoSQL организуют данные в коллекции схем. Существует несколько типов структур данных, каждая из которых служит для определения структуры набора данных. База данных NoSQL отличается от СУБД тем, что не хранит данные в таблицах. Индексы, используемые в этом методе поиска данных, представляют собой набор структур данных. Базы данных NoSQL быстрее и эффективнее, чем базы данных RDBMS. Возможность увеличения или уменьшения масштаба по мере необходимости, а также быстрый доступ к данным — все это другие преимущества баз данных NoSQL. NoSQL — отличный выбор для больших данных, веб-приложений в реальном времени, клиентов 360, онлайн-покупок, онлайн-игр, Интернета вещей, социальных сетей и онлайн-рекламы.

Что такое пример Nosql?

Использование баз данных NoSQL в различных приложениях широко распространено в этой области. Тип базы данных NoSQL, используемой в типичном случае использования, определяется ее типом. Например, базы данных документов, такие как MongoDB, считаются базами данных общего назначения. Данные со значением ключа можно искать в базе данных значений ключа.

Почему Json — лучшая база данных для часто обновляемых данных

Благодаря своему компактному и удобному для чтения формату данные JSON являются отличным выбором для тех, кто часто обновляет свои данные. Поскольку он предлагает высокую масштабируемость в дополнение к базам данных NoSQL, JSON может обрабатывать большие объемы данных даже при работе на высоких скоростях.

Что такое примеры Sql и Nosql?

Базы данных SQL основаны на таблицах, тогда как базы данных NoSQL представляют собой хранилища документов, ключей-значений, графиков или широких столбцов. Доступны базы данных SQL, помимо MySQL, Oracle, PostgreSQL и Microsoft SQL Server. MongoDB, BigTable, Redis, RavenDB Cassandra, HBase, Neo4j и CouchDB — это лишь некоторые из баз данных NoSQL, представленных на рынке.

Плюсы и минусы Mongodb, Cassandra, Redis и Dynamodb

MongoDB может хранить большие объемы данных и легко адаптируется. Он может обрабатывать большое количество запросов на чтение и запись одновременно. В результате этой функцией могут воспользоваться крупномасштабные приложения и предприятия, которым требуются большие объемы данных. Помимо Cassandra, Redis и DynamoDB, популярны базы данных NoSQL. Поскольку каждая из этих баз данных имеет свой набор преимуществ и недостатков, очень важно выбрать правильную для ваших нужд. Cassandra — отличная база данных NoSQL для тех, кто ищет простой и быстрый способ хранения данных. Кроме того, это недорогая альтернатива базе данных NoSQL для MongoDB. DynamoDB — отличная база данных для тех, кому нужна быстрая и простая база данных, способная обрабатывать большое количество запросов. Кроме того, его реализация относительно недорога, в отличие от других баз данных NoSQL.

Nosql MongoDB

Nosql Mongodb — это мощная база данных с открытым исходным кодом, которая идеально подходит для современных веб-приложений. Он прост в использовании и имеет гибкую схему, которую можно легко изменить. Кроме того, Mongodb обладает высокой масштабируемостью и может быть легко развернут на различных платформах.

Запросы документов в MongoDB очень эффективны. Несмотря на это, он все еще недостаточно развит и нуждается в совершенствовании. Язык особенно верен по сравнению с SQL, который наиболее широко используется для запросов к базе данных.
Возможности запросов MongoDB недостаточно развиты и ограничены. Неспособность MongoDB обрабатывать большие наборы данных ставит ее в невыгодное положение как отдельную программу. Запрос документов — отличный инструмент для анализа больших наборов данных. MongoDB можно использовать для хранения, запросов и анализа больших объемов данных.

Ключевые различия между MongoDB и Mysql

Хотя MongoDB и MySQL конкурируют за пользователей, обе они предлагают альтернативу традиционным реляционным базам данных с более открытым исходным кодом. Хотя MongoDB и MySQL являются базами данных на основе документов, они не являются базами данных SQL. Поскольку MongoDB предлагает модель данных, отличную от традиционных баз данных nosql , таких как MongoDB Atlas и Couchbase, ее иногда называют базой данных nosql.

Nosql против Sql

SQL — это язык программирования, используемый для обработки данных в реляционной базе данных. Обратная база данных (также известная как аннотационная база данных) — это компьютерная система, которая записывает информацию в строки и таблицы на основе логических связей между ними. Термин NoSQL относится к нереляционным СУБД, которые не используют SQL.

Поскольку базы данных NoSQL проще в настройке и обслуживании, чем традиционные реляционные базы данных, их популярность в последние годы возросла. Преимущество этой системы в том, что ее можно увеличивать и уменьшать в режиме реального времени без снижения производительности.
Базы данных SQL, например, не единственные, которые можно классифицировать как базы данных NoSQL. Доступны различные модели данных, в том числе модель документа, ключ-значение, модель с широким столбцом и модель графа. Одним из основных преимуществ баз данных NoSQL является то, что их можно использовать не так, как в реляционных базах данных. Преимущество этого типа в производительности заключается в возможности увеличения или уменьшения масштаба без снижения производительности.
На рынке представлено множество баз данных NoSQL, в том числе Dropbox Object Storage и Amazon AWS S3. Объектное хранилище становится все более популярным в результате его использования для неструктурированных или полуструктурированных данных.

Почему базы данных Sql по-прежнему остаются самым популярным типом баз данных

Базы данных SQL лучше подходят для многострочных транзакций, тогда как базы данных NoSQL лучше подходят для неструктурированных данных, таких как документы или JSON. Базы данных SQL также используются для замены устаревших систем, построенных на основе структуры реляционной базы данных. Это правда, что базы данных NoSQL, такие как MongoDB, быстрее для хранения ключ-значение, но могут не полностью поддерживать транзакции ACID, что приводит к несогласованности данных. Кроме того, базы данных NoSQL менее безопасны для сложных запросов из-за отсутствия свойств ACID. Нет никаких признаков того, что базы данных SQL когда-либо будут прекращены, несмотря на то, что они являются наиболее популярными типами баз данных .

Nosql означает

Что такое базы данных NoSQL и как их использовать? Вместо использования столбцов и строк в традиционных базах данных технология баз данных NoSQL хранит данные в документах JSON. База данных NoSQL определяется как нечто большее, чем просто SQL; его также вообще называют nosql.

Nosql против Sql: что лучше для ваших данных?

Что лучше для управления базой данных — nosql или SQL?
Базы данных NoSQL не только более безопасны, но и обладают рядом преимуществ по сравнению с базами данных SQL. Во многих случаях базы данных NoSQL более масштабируемы и могут обрабатывать неструктурированные данные лучше, чем традиционные базы данных. Базы данных SQL также сложнее использовать в различных приложениях.

Список баз данных Nosql

Существует множество типов баз данных NoSQL, каждая из которых предназначена для определенного типа данных и рабочей нагрузки. Наиболее популярными базами данных NoSQL являются Cassandra, MongoDB, Redis и HBase.

Базы данных Nosql на подъеме

Неудивительно, что базы данных NoSQL пользуются большим спросом. Их преимущества перед традиционными реляционными базами данных включают: масштабируемость, гибкость и низкую задержку. Хотя существует множество доступных баз данных nosql, все более популярными становятся базы данных на основе ключей, столбцов, документов и графов. Базы данных «ключ-значение» наиболее просты в использовании и часто выбираются для небольших проектов из-за их простоты и простоты использования. Поскольку к ним можно получить доступ напрямую через Консоль управления AWS, интерфейс командной строки AWS или NoSQL WorkBench, они представляют собой превосходные специализированные приложения. База данных на основе столбцов, в отличие от базы данных «ключ-значение», позволяет хранить данные в столбцах, а не в байтах. Они популярны среди крупных приложений, поскольку позволяют организовать данные более гибкими способами и обеспечивают более сложное хранение данных . База данных на основе документов, как и база данных на основе столбцов, может использоваться для хранения данных в различных форматах документов. Это, в свою очередь, позволяет им хранить данные, которые должны быть доступны и обработаны различными приложениями. База данных на основе графа уникальна тем, что позволяет хранить и извлекать данные в формате графа. Данные могут храниться в этих приложениях для совместного использования несколькими приложениями. Существует множество доступных баз данных nosql, но четыре из них становятся все более популярными: базы данных на основе ключей, столбцов, документов и графов.